Edit2: So do you guys have any cool ideas for the combat system? Heres something I was thinking of:
You enter combat.
The enemy has a set speed which they attack. You may press X to block their attack.
You may also click and drag the mouse to slash at them. You may not block and slash at the same time. The power of your slash is based on how long the slash is, and how quickly you made it, and your strength skill.
Archery will use a slightly different system. In this system when you enter combat, the enemy will see you have a bow, and duck for cover. You need to shoot at them as they pop up to get you.
Magic I have a very interesting system on my mind. You select a spell, and the shape of three runes come up. Time will slow and you will have time to perform this action. When these three rune shapes come up, three runes will quickly glide up to meet them. Your goal is to use the 1,2,3 keys to hit the runes at the right time. Then you need to recharge that specific spell, and use other ones. This one I'm still debating on whether or not it will be fun... I'm especially asking you guys for input on this.

So far on combat I'm just doing melee right now. I'm going with my idea for melee where you slash and damage is calculated based on the speed and size of the slash. It's actually simpler than traditional combat systems to make.
Heres how it works:
Player click. This sets an object called "attackdistancer" where they click.
A variable, called speed, begins counting. It counts by 1 every tenth of a second. This is then divided by 10, to figure out the slash speed. The final power will be divided by this number, so you want it to be small.
When the player releases the mouse, it will calculate the distance from mouse to "attack distancer."
It will also draw a little red line to look like an attack.
Finally, a hit will be calculated based on if the enemy is touching this red line. Heres my damage equation:
DMG = RANDOM(strength*distance/speed - 5) to (strength*distance/speed + 5)
